Job summary

Prospero Teaching in Leigh is seeking a dedicated tutor to support vulnerable, disengaged and at-risk young people. You will create, plan and deliver 1:1 tailored lessons to bridge gaps in KS3 or KS4 education and boost engagement and attainment.

This role involves working in the community or pupils' home on a flexible, part-time basis with a casual contract, starting ASAP and ongoing. A compassionate, patient approach is essential, with DBS and right to work in the UK preferred.

Job description

Are you a dedicated and experienced educator with a passion for helping young minds thrive? If so, we have a very exciting opportunity for you to join our team as a tutor in Leigh. You will be making a real difference to the lives of vulnerable, disengaged and at-risk young people. The successful tutor must be able to create, plan and deliver 1:1 tailored lesson to bridge gaps in KS3 or KS4 pupil's education and boost engagement and attainment levels.

It is Prospero's mission to raise the standard of support given to vulnerable young people throughout the UK. As such, we are looking for a passionate, creative and holistictutor, eager to provide academic support and guidance to students in a one-on-one or small-group setting, improving their educational journey.

Contract/Position Details:
  • Location - Within the community or pupils' home
  • Position -Tutor
  • Type of work - Contract
  • Start date - ASAP
  • Duration - Ongoing
  • End date (if applicable) - Ongoing
  • Contract type - Temporary
  • Full-time/part-time - Part time
  • Minimum rate of pay - 25 per hour
  • Hours - Working hours can differentiate, depending on the convenient timings of the family
Experience, Training and Qualifications of the English, Maths and Science Tutor:
  • QTS or equivalent or tutoring experience
  • Possess UK classroom teaching experience preferred but not essential
  • Be creative, patient and willing to think outside of the box
  • Have experience working with SEND or disengaged pupils
To be eligible for this role, the potential Tutor must:
  • Hold the right to work in the UK
  • Hold an enhanced child barred list DBS certificate registered with the online update service or be willing to process a new application
  • Provide two professional child-related references.
